new(tests): EOF - EIP-3540: test all opcodes in valid code section #634

πŸ—’οΈ Description

Put every instruction with valid stack / data in between a valid eof code section

winsvega commented Jun 20, 2024

Hi, I think all tests can benefit from UndefinedOpcodes enum.
Also I think Unrechable instruction exception if for another test case. here we just check that if opcode is valid and in eof then no exception happens. (the only exception here is retf)
